If a user finds themselves unable to access their Microsoft account, there are several steps they can take to troubleshoot the issue. First, it is advisable to ensure that the username and password being entered are correct. It is common for users to encounter difficulties due to typos or forgotten passwords. If the password is forgotten, the user can initiate a password reset process by clicking on the appropriate link on the login page. This process typically involves sending a verification code to the registered email address or phone number associated with the account.
If the user has not received the verification code or the recovery options are not working, it may be helpful to check if there are any ongoing service outages by visiting Microsoft's service status page. Sometimes external factors can affect account access.
Another possibility is that the account may have been locked due to unusual activity or security concerns. In such cases, the user should look for any communications from Microsoft via email, indicating that they need to take action to restore access.
If the basic troubleshooting does not resolve the issue, it would be wise to visit the Microsoft account recovery webpage. This page provides additional methods for recovering access to an account, including the option to answer security questions or receive assistance from Microsoft directly.
